Heavy Rain — Apache, Arizona
2021-07-23 to 2021-07-24 · near Hunt, Apache, Arizona
Event narrative
A trained spotter 8 miles north of Vernon measured 2.80 inches of rain fall from Friday evening to Saturday morning. There was standing water on the property.
Wider weather episode
Deep monsoon moisture over northern Arizona and an area of low pressure moving over the area from the east brought more thunderstorms with heavy rain, flooding, and at least one funnel cloud. A mesoscale convective complex formed late in the day and kept thunderstorms going through the night and into the morning of July 25.
